Chapter 146 Bribery
Sure enough, Liu Junming's face turned visibly darker under the light of the lantern.
Seeing that he was about to slam the door, Yunli quickly slipped in, holding up the food box in her hand and said, "It is said that you should not hit someone who smiles at you. I brought a gift here, at least to apologize to you. Why don't you listen to me before letting me go?"
When he saw the food box, Liu Junming's eyes lit up for a moment, but he doubted the other party's motives and hesitated for a moment.
Yunli didn't care about all this. She was the kind of person who would take advantage of the situation. Seeing that Liu Junming didn't stop her, she went straight in.
By the time Liu Junming reacted, Yunli was already sitting in the guest seat in his small study and opening the lunch box.
"I heard from the students that you really like this snack, so I made a few new flavors and sent them to you. First, I want to apologize to you for hitting you half a month ago. I was too narrow-minded as a senior. Second, I want to be your friend."
Yunli's eyes were sparkling, and the look she gave Liu Junming when she looked up reminded him of his mother when he was a child.
When his mother was still alive, every time she made some snacks, she would happily bring them to him personally, open them, and let him taste them.
He wanted to reject this inexplicable senior brother and throw him out along with the food box.
But looking at the familiar snacks, he really couldn't bring himself to do it.
When he reacted, he found himself sitting next to his senior brother with a bite of dessert in his mouth.
"Is it delicious? The filling inside is the sweet and sour jam I made freshly. It is very appetizing and helps digestion. You don't have to worry about indigestion when you eat it now."
Yunli smiled like a little fox.
The food of this era was scarce, and most of the food was stewed and boiled, and the taste was not good. The children of the aristocratic families stood at the top of the class, and the food they ate was more diverse and tasted better, but it was still not comparable to modern food.
Fruit pie is a food that requires a crispy crust that is determined by the baking temperature, and the jam inside is incomparable to the old-fashioned fruits of this era. These two characteristics combined make this dessert unique.
Since the other person likes to eat this snack, it means he is a foodie.
Yunli is quite experienced in how to appease foodies.
Of course, she didn't know that this was a perfect misunderstanding. Liu Junming has never been a foodie, he is a pure ruthless person.
It was only by chance that these two people sat together harmoniously.
"How did you get the recipe?"
After taking a few bites, Liu Junming realized that this filling was completely different from the snacks made by his mother. Although it was also delicious, at least it would not make him addicted. After sobering up, Liu Junming did not want to argue with Yunli so much, so he asked the most critical question directly.
Yunli's smile froze for a moment, and the next second he asked naturally, "Junior brother, you want this recipe? That's easy, I'll just copy it for you."
As she spoke, she reached out to take the paper and pen from the desk. But before she could reach them, her wrist was grabbed by Liu Junming, "I'm asking, where did you get the prescription from?"
Yunli frowned slightly.
Strange. This person didn't care about the recipe, but only cared about where the recipe came from, that is, he cared about the previous owner of the recipe.
First, assuming that there is such a person who owns this recipe, there are two possibilities: either this person is a friend of Liu Junming, or this person is an enemy of Liu Junming.
It is impossible for the enemy to cook food for him, so this can be ruled out.
So what this means is that there is such a person, who is the previous owner of this recipe and also his friend.
What shocked Yunli was the former.
There was actually a time traveler in front of her!
The person who can make Liu Junming so excited at his age must be either his mother or his lover!
"Didn't I go down the mountain some time ago? I met an old woman." Yunli spent two seconds to make up a story and said in one breath, "The old woman was seriously injured. She had no food or medicine, and was just waiting to die. I felt sorry for her, so I gave her all my dry food and water. After she was full, she gave me this prescription, saying it was a reward for me."
"Where is that old woman now?!"
Liu Junming gripped Yunli's hand even tighter.
Yunli got angry and slapped his hand aside, rubbing his wrist and said, "Of course she's dead! I told you she was seriously injured, how long can it last?"
"Dead? Did she ever tell me her last name? What family was she from?"
"No, just that her master died."
"So, Senior Brother, do you remember what she looks like?"
Liu Junming really doesn't miss any possibility.
The information network in the cloud clearly told her that Liu Junming's biological mother had passed away long ago, and his mother's line on his maternal side had also died out, and the one in charge now was his mother's cousin who was several generations away.
Even if there really is such an old woman, what would happen if we found her master?
It won't change the status quo at all.
Yunli also understood from the side the madness of Liu Junming.
"Don't all old women look like that? Skinny, wrinkled face, tattered clothes. Why should I remember what she looks like?"
Yunli looked at Liu Junming as if he were a lunatic, his face full of confusion at his crazy talk.
Liu Junming then lowered his eyes in despair and sat there in a daze.
Yunli was secretly alert.
The word "mother" may be a taboo for this crazy person in front of him.
It’s better to change the subject as much as possible.
"I see you don't seem to like this sweet and sour dessert very much. Do you want one with red bean filling? Or one with pumpkin filling?"
Liu Junming shook his head impatiently and said to him, "You are so annoying. I need to rest now. You should go back now."
Go back? She hasn't achieved her goal yet, why would she go back?
"Then let's high-five and let the previous conflicts go with the wind, okay?"
Yunli resisted Liu Junming's hand that was trying to pull her out, muttering to herself.
"Oh yeah, yeah, yeah, high five! Let's go when we're done!"
Liu Junming impatiently slapped him in response and tried to chase him away.
"Then we are friends. I'll bring you apple pie for a midnight snack tomorrow, okay?"
As Yunli passively walked towards the door, his mind was frantically thinking about which of the remaining fillings was most likely to hit this guy's vital point.
Sure enough, when Liu Junming heard the word "apple", he pushed her with less strength!
"Send two of each flavor you mentioned, and we'll even out the previous situation. You don't have to come in person, just ask the servant to bring it."
Liu Junming compromised halfway after all.
